Equipment Maintenance Technician
Duties:
- Analyze and troubleshoot equipment malfunctions and perform necessary repairs
- Conduct routine maintenance on industrial machinery and equipment
- Fabricate and install new equipment components as needed
- Perform field service visits to customer locations for equipment maintenance and repair
- Ensure compliance with safety regulations and company policies
- Provide excellent customer service by addressing customer concerns and inquiries
Qualifications:
- Previous experience as an Industrial Electrician or Equipment Maintenance Technician preferred
- Strong knowledge of low voltage and high voltage electrical systems
- Ability to read and interpret technical manuals and schematics
- Proficient in using hand tools, power tools, and diagnostic equipment
- Excellent problem-solving skills and attention to detail
- Strong customer service skills with the ability to communicate effectively with customers
- Ability to work independently and prioritize tasks effectively
Note: Military experience in equipment maintenance is a plus
